French Fugitive Wanted for Jailbreak and Murder Apprehended in Phuket

Phuket –

Authorities in Phuket successfully apprehended a French national linked to a serious international crime.

Phuket Immigration told the Phuket Express on Wednesday (March 26th) that the arrest stemmed from work between the Immigration Bureau and the French Embassy, which flagged a high-profile fugitive wanted on charges of helping prisoner escape and the murder of correctional officers in France.

The suspect, identified only as Mr. Adonis, 24, a French national, had been on the run after orchestrating a daring breakout involving a prison inmate, which resulted in the death of security personnel. He sought refuge in Phuket, evading international warrants for his capture.

Officers tracked and located the fugitive, who ultimately confessed to his crimes.

He remains in custody as of press time.
